The State of Utah Division of Purchasing, in coordination with the Wildlife unit, is soliciting bids for the Pahvant Front/Spartan Meadows LS Project 2026. This project focuses on wildland fire hazard reduction and wildlife habitat restoration on approximately 751 acres of Bureau of Land Management land in Millard County near Fillmore, Utah. The scope of work requires the mechanical removal of standing live juniper trees and saplings using hand crews with chainsaws, specifically performing lop-and-scatter treatments on 650 acres and slash pile cover on 101 acres. Participation is strictly limited to pre-qualified contractors, and the contract will be awarded to the lowest responsive and responsible bidder based on a per-acre pricing model. The project performance period is 53 calendar days from the official Notice-to-Proceed, with an extended performance window from September 21, 2026, through November 13, 2026. Contractors must provide all labor, equipment, and supervision, and are required to maintain specific insurance coverages, including Commercial General Liability of at least 1 million dollars per occurrence and 3 million dollars aggregate, as well as statutory Workers Compensation. Final payment is a single lump sum based on actual acres completed. Quality control is managed through project inspections to ensure treatment uniformity and adherence to specific pile size standards, with a performance evaluation system in place to maintain the vendor's pre-qualified status.

Cloud Bases Phone System for Davis County (Re-post)
Solicitation # DC2026-06
Davis County, Utah, is seeking a vendor to replace its current on-premises Avaya phone system with a comprehensive cloud-based solution for approximately 1,200 users by May 1, 2027. The required system must support a mix of on-premises and remote users and include unified communications capabilities such as IP telephony, SIP trunking, hosted IP PBX, voice and video conferencing, instant messaging, network fax services, and SMS texting. Key technical requirements include remote worker applications for mobile and desktop, advanced vectoring for ring groups and queues, spoofing protection, spam filtering, and API integrations for custom applications. Vendors must also provide a compatibility analysis and replacement recommendations for existing Avaya J179 SIP phones. The procurement process utilizes a two-tier evaluation where vendors must achieve a minimum technical score of 80% to proceed to the cost evaluation. Technical scoring heavily weights the implementation approach and schedule at 50%, followed by client references and customer support capabilities. Proposals are due by September 14, 2026, and must include specific certifications regarding debarment and the boycott of the State of Israel, as well as registration with the Utah Department of Commerce. Awarded vendors must maintain significant insurance coverages, including 1 million dollars for commercial general liability and automobile liability, and must strictly adhere to Utah's Government Data Privacy Act regarding the handling of personal data.
